Kensington Greens

Kensington Greens is a neighbourhood within Regina, Saskatchewan, which is located in the Greater Regina metropolitan area.

Transportation

Travelling by car is very easy in Kensington Greens. It is very easy to park, and it is a reasonably short drive to the nearest highway from anywhere in this area. However, commuting by public transit is difficult in Kensington Greens. A majority of the homes for sale in this part of Regina are located in places that are not very convenient for pedestrians because most day-to-day needs are challenging to carry out without a vehicle. Kensington Greens is also not particularly bike-friendly as the cycling network is not very well-developed. Thankfully, there are a limited number of slopes for cyclists to brave.

Services

It is a short trip to reach primary schools and daycares from most properties for sale in this area. On the other hand, there are no high schools in Kensington Greens. Concerning food, house buyers in Kensington Greens almost always have to rely on a car to do groceries.

Character

Kensington Greens is a wonderful neighbourhood to buy a house in for those who prefer a calm atmosphere. This area is very quiet overall, as noise from the streets and other parts of the city is rarely an issue. Finally, there are a few parks close by for residents to check out and they are especially well-spread out, which results in them being easy to access from the majority of locations within Kensington Greens.

Housing

Single detached homes and townhouses are the main housing type in Kensington Greens. This area experienced its largest building boom in the 1960s and 1970s, so most of the available properties are from this time period. This neighbourhood offers mainly three bedroom and four or more bedroom homes. Homeowners occupy roughly 95% of the dwellings in the neighbourhood and 5% are rented.
